comparison src/gtklog.c @ 9010:54a0f8069f76

[gaim-migrate @ 9786] " This patch makes pressing enter in the entry box, or pressing Alt-F, actually do what you'd expect - perform the search - in the log and system log viewer." --Stu Tomlinson committer: Tailor Script <tailor@pidgin.im>
author Luke Schierer <lschiere@pidgin.im>
date Sat, 22 May 2004 16:38:54 +0000
parents 230cf4032e3d
children 5655dcd94d0f
comparison
equal deleted inserted replaced
9009:fe5d083f0172 9010:54a0f8069f76
324 /* Search box **********/ 324 /* Search box **********/
325 hbox = gtk_hbox_new(FALSE, 6); 325 hbox = gtk_hbox_new(FALSE, 6);
326 gtk_box_pack_start(GTK_BOX(vbox), hbox, FALSE, FALSE, 0); 326 gtk_box_pack_start(GTK_BOX(vbox), hbox, FALSE, FALSE, 0);
327 lv->entry = gtk_entry_new(); 327 lv->entry = gtk_entry_new();
328 gtk_box_pack_start(GTK_BOX(hbox), lv->entry, TRUE, TRUE, 0); 328 gtk_box_pack_start(GTK_BOX(hbox), lv->entry, TRUE, TRUE, 0);
329 g_signal_connect(GTK_ENTRY(lv->entry), "activate",
330 G_CALLBACK (search_cb), lv);
329 button = gtk_button_new_from_stock(GTK_STOCK_FIND); 331 button = gtk_button_new_from_stock(GTK_STOCK_FIND);
330 g_signal_connect (G_OBJECT (button), "pressed", 332 g_signal_connect (GTK_BUTTON (button), "activate",
331 G_CALLBACK (search_cb), 333 G_CALLBACK (search_cb), lv);
332 lv);
333 gtk_box_pack_start(GTK_BOX(hbox), button, FALSE, FALSE, 0); 334 gtk_box_pack_start(GTK_BOX(hbox), button, FALSE, FALSE, 0);
334 gaim_set_accessible_label (lv->treeview, label); 335 gaim_set_accessible_label (lv->treeview, label);
335 336
336 gtk_widget_show_all(lv->window); 337 gtk_widget_show_all(lv->window);
337 } 338 }
430 /* Search box **********/ 431 /* Search box **********/
431 hbox = gtk_hbox_new(FALSE, 6); 432 hbox = gtk_hbox_new(FALSE, 6);
432 gtk_box_pack_start(GTK_BOX(vbox), hbox, FALSE, FALSE, 0); 433 gtk_box_pack_start(GTK_BOX(vbox), hbox, FALSE, FALSE, 0);
433 syslog_viewer->entry = gtk_entry_new(); 434 syslog_viewer->entry = gtk_entry_new();
434 gtk_box_pack_start(GTK_BOX(hbox), syslog_viewer->entry, TRUE, TRUE, 0); 435 gtk_box_pack_start(GTK_BOX(hbox), syslog_viewer->entry, TRUE, TRUE, 0);
436 g_signal_connect (GTK_ENTRY (syslog_viewer->entry), "activate",
437 G_CALLBACK (search_cb),
438 syslog_viewer);
435 button = gtk_button_new_from_stock(GTK_STOCK_FIND); 439 button = gtk_button_new_from_stock(GTK_STOCK_FIND);
436 g_signal_connect (G_OBJECT (button), "pressed", 440 g_signal_connect (GTK_BUTTON (button), "activate",
437 G_CALLBACK (search_cb), 441 G_CALLBACK (search_cb),
438 syslog_viewer); 442 syslog_viewer);
439 gtk_box_pack_start(GTK_BOX(hbox), button, FALSE, FALSE, 0); 443 gtk_box_pack_start(GTK_BOX(hbox), button, FALSE, FALSE, 0);
440 444
441 gtk_widget_show_all(syslog_viewer->window); 445 gtk_widget_show_all(syslog_viewer->window);